UEFA Europa League
The UEFA Europa League (previously called the UEFA Cup) is an annual association football cup competition organised by UEFA since 1971 for eligible European football clubs. It is the second most prestigious European club football contest after the UEFA Champions League. Clubs qualify for the competition based on their performance in their national leagues and cup competitions.
Previously called the UEFA Cup, the competition is now the Europa League,[2][3] following a change in format. For UEFA footballing records purposes, the Cup and UEFA are considered the same competition, with the change of name being simply a rebranding.[4]
The competition replaced the Inter-Cities Fairs Cup; however, for UEFA records purposes, the Inter-Cities Fairs Cup is not recognised as the direct predecessor of the UEFA Cup.[5] In 1999, the UEFA Cup Winners' Cup was abolished and merged with the UEFA Cup.[6] For the 2004/05 competition a group stage was added prior to the knock out stage. The 2009 rebranding included a merge with the UEFA Intertoto Cup, producing an enlarged competition format, with an expanded group stage and changed qualifying criteria.
Atlético Madrid of Spain are the current champions of the competition, having beaten English side Fulham in the 2010 final on 12 May 2010, the first time the competition was known as the Europa League.
The most successful clubs in the competition are Juventus, Internazionale and Liverpool with three titles apiece.[7]
